Footnotes
EL MICHOACANO was off awkwardly, was unrushed early, bid at the three-eighths pole, angled to the six path near the quarter pole and rallied strongly. SPECIAL CREED vied inside but couldn't hold off the winner. SLEEPY vied in the three path and was caught. GOLDWYN was squeezed back at the start, raced in the five path and improved position late. TAP TAP TAP IT IN raced in the three path but had no needed bid. BOURBON CURIOSITY vied between rivals before yielding near the eighth pole. R GUY MAX raced evenly. WOODAZ saved ground and faded in the stretch. DAUWE was not a factor.
